It's a loy of fun! But get a local map from like a gas station when you get there. It will list north and south myrtal beach. Most shopping, entertainment, and big resterants are in south myrtal beach. We liked ripley's aquarium and musume.

I really dont like myrtle beach! its too tourist-y! everything is expensive...the rooms, the parking, the beach chairs/ umbrellas! I mean come on! I would much rather go to Isle of Palms, SC. Its only about 45 minutes south of myrtle beach...much less tourists, classy homes line the beach...with one resort, I think its called the wild dunes inn...a great seafood/bar where hootie and the blowfish first got started called the wind jammer...and just a lot of open beach...VERY PRETTY! and charleston is nearby so you could stay there and see the historic parts of town if you like that thing...it was voted most romantic city in the us for several years in a row! just check it out...you may decide to change your plans and go there instead!
